Examples of Hypnosis Being Used in A Variety of Medical Scenarios
Maurice Tinterow, M.D., Ph. D., and anesthesiologist at the Center for the Improvement of Human Functioning in Wichita, Kansas, has actually used hypnotherapy to control discomfort for conditions that include headaches, facial neuralgia, sciatica, osteoarthritis, rheumatoid arthritis, whiplash, menstrual discomfort, and tennis elbow. Dr. Tinterow has actually also utilized hypnotherapy is location of anesthesia in a range of surgical operations, including hysterectomies, caesarian areas, and for treatment of 2nd and 3rd degree burns.
Among Dr. Tinterow’s earliest and most remarkable cases involved a fifteen-year-old woman who needed open-heart surgical treatment. Because the woman showed allergic to all anesthetic agents, Dr. Tinterow used hypnosis over a duration of eight weeks, and by the last session before surgical treatment the girl had the ability to unwind rather quickly. She was hypnotized before the operation and stayed mindful throughout the four-hour treatment.
The operation was a success, and today, thirty years later on the female is healthy and living a full life.
Gary Lalonde, C. Ht., of Wales, Michigan, also uses hypnotherapy to deal with a variety of health conditions. One of his customers suffered from reflex understanding dystrophy, a persistent condition where discomfort does not decrease and muscle function begins to weaken.
“This male pierced among his feet with a 3 and a half inch nail after stepping on a piece of wood at a building site,” Lalonde relates. He was dealt with for the injury, however his discomfort continued and grew so bad that he might not go back to work. For 2 years his condition grew worse.
Finally, a thermograph revealed that the foot’s temperature was eleven degrees chillier than the rest of his body. When his medical professionals told him it may need to be amputated he concerned see me.”Lalonde dealt with this customer for seven months utilizing hypnotherapy not only for the discomfort relief, but also to check out any link in between the male’s condition and his unconscious beliefs.
It was found that within his unconscious mind he doubted his ability to provide for his family which his condition looked after that need to offer for his household which his condition looked after that need by enabling him to gather employee’s compensation pay. Lalonde worked with the man to change his belief. As he acquired confidence in himself, his discomfort started to lessen. At the end of twelve sessions, that guy was free of all discomfort and the temperature level of his foot went back to typical, something the medical professionals had actually told him would not be possible.
Dentistry is another field where hypnotherapy has been used with exceptional results. Kay Thompson D.D.S. of Pittsburgh, Pennsylvania, regularly uses hypnosis in her practice. She describes how hypnotherapy was utilized to extract a molar in a patient who was allergic to all Novocain-type drugs.
To prepare the patient for extraction, Dr. Thompson taught her how to enter into a hypnotic trance using hypnotic induction strategies. After one session with the patient, Dr. Thompson had the ability to carry out the extraction utilizing only hypnosis. Due to the fact that the molar was so terribly decomposed, the operation lasted forty-five minutes, ye the patient had no swelling or discomfort afterward, and even ate dinner that night. A colleague who underwent a similar procedure, without hypnosis needed two days off from work since of an inflamed jaw, according to Dr. Thompson.

How Hypnotherapy Works
“All hypnosis is self-hypnosis,” mentions A.M. Krasner, Ph. D., creator and director of the American Institute of Hypnotherapy in Santa Ana, California. “The hypnotherapist is a facilitator” the truth that there can be no hypnosis unless the client is willing to take part in the procedure.
The client always gets in hypnosis in a natural way, of his or her own accord, merely by following suggestions of the hypnotherapist or by following particular self hypnosis methods. Usually speaking, hypnosis is an artificially induced state characterized by a heightened receptivity to suggestion. The state is achieved by very first relaxing the body, then shifting attention far from the external environment towards a narrow series of things or concepts as suggests by the hypnotherapist or by oneself (self-hypnosis).
In the superficial hypnotic state, the client accepts suggestions however does not always carry them out. Clients who reach the deep, or somnambulistic, state benefit most from hypnotherapy. It is in this state that posthypnotic tips (tips that work after the client awakens from the trance) to eliminate pain are most successful. According to the World Health Organization (WHO), 90 percent of the general population can be hypnotized, with 20 to 30 percent having a high adequate vulnerability to enter the somnambulistic state, making them extremely responsive to treatment.
Research study has actually shown that a person’s body chemistry in fact changes during a hypnotic trance. In one experiment, a young woman was not able to hold her hand in a bucket of ice water for more than thirty seconds. Testing revealed that the blood levels of Cortisol in her body were high suggesting she was undergoing extreme stress. With hypnosis, she had the ability to keep the very same hand in ice water for thirty minutes while there was no raise in blood Cortisol levels. There are many methods of inducing hypnosis.
No matter what treatment is used, the primary concern during hypnosis is to quiet the patient’s conscious mind and to make the unconscious mind more available. Due to the fact that the unconscious mind is essentially non-critical, suggestions have a better chance of working that they would if provided throughout a regular waking state.
3 conditions are essential to an effective hypnotherapy session:
Connection in between hypnotherapist and topic
A comfy environment, devoid of diversion
A willingness and desire by the based on be hypnotized.
People who benefit most from hypnotherapy are those who understand that hypnosis is not a surrender of control; it is only a sophisticated form of relaxation. Dr. Tinterow had the fifteen-year-old girl on whom he performed open-heart surgery had her concentrate on her preferred sport of water skiing. “It was simply a matter of having her take deep breaths, close her eyes, and feel herself relaxing from the top of her head to the pointers of her toes,” he recalls. “You begin with the feet and legs and then just have it go all the way to the top of the head.”
Ultimately Dr. Tinterow distracted the girl from the surgical treatment by shifting her attention to what she liked to do finest. “I informed her to image herself going to the lake and getting on the skis and water snowboarding. She was listening to music with her head set on, and we just kept speaking to her.”
Dr. Tinterow even had the woman carry out easy arithmetic issues during the surgery to make sure her mind was operating properly. Dr. Tinterow adds that after the operation the lady didn’t even take an aspirin.
